Thomas Frank has been really impressed by Ben Davies at Tottenham

Tottenham signed Ben Davies from Swansea City all the way back in 2014.

The Wales international has been at the club for over a decade and has played 358 games for Spurs in all competitions.

Davies is 32 already and isn’t good enough to be a regular starter for Tottenham anymore. That is why many people expected him to leave in this window.

Leeds United were linked with a move to sign Davies, while Wrexham are also said to view him as an option to strengthen their squad.

However, The Athletic have revealed that Frank has been very impressed with Davies since he took the Spurs job earlier this summer.

The defender’s ‘experience and mentality’ have caught the Dane’s eye, and he reportedly believes that Davies could have a ‘positive influence’ on the squad.

Furthermore, for the above reasons, Frank is considering including Davies in Tottenham’s leadership group for the upcoming campaign.
